In the heart of Copenhagen lies Freetown Christiania, an autonomous neighborhood renowned for its alternate Way of life and self-governance. Proven in 1971 by a bunch of squatters who occupied an deserted military base, Christiania has evolved into a symbol of counterculture and communal living.

Origins and Evolution



Freetown Christiania started in 1971 when a gaggle of squatters, artists, activists, and homeless people today broke into an deserted military services base in the Christianshavn district of Copenhagen. The barracks had stood empty For many years, as well as the group saw a chance to reclaim the Place for community use. What started off for a protest versus housing shortages immediately was a Daring social experiment: to produce a self-ruled Local community designed on values like freedom, cooperation, and shared possession.

The founders of Christiania declared the region open up and impartial from Danish legislation. They create their own personal policies, depending on collective selection-producing along with a deep respect for personal freedom. Over time, Christiania made right into a residing example of counterculture—rejecting materialism, promoting ecological dwelling, and encouraging creativeness in all types. Houses were being often crafted by hand employing recycled resources, and also the community grew to become known for its vibrant murals, handmade constructions, and a strong perception of Neighborhood.

Christiania’s early many years had been marked by idealism and experimentation. People designed shared spaces for cooking, instruction, little one care, and cultural things to do. They ran communal corporations, like bicycle workshops and cafés, and hosted concerts, exhibitions, and political situations.

Even with frequent conflicts Along with the Danish govt—largely over land use along with the open sale of cannabis—the Local community survived multiple eviction threats. Every time, Christianites defended their right to Stay differently and negotiate their position in society.

By 2012, the Danish condition permitted Christiania’s people to legally invest in the land through a foundation, supplying them a lot more steadiness whilst preserving their exceptional lifestyle. However not without worries, this marked A significant turning place—from a squat into a lawfully recognized, self-managed neighborhood that also operates in accordance with the spirit of its authentic vision.

Christiania continues to be certainly one of Europe’s most popular social experiments in autonomy and option residing.

Challenges and Reforms



Christiania’s heritage is not just considered one of creativity and flexibility—it's got also faced really serious difficulties. Quite possibly the most persistent problems have revolved around the sale of cannabis on “Pusher Road,” an open up-air market that operated for decades Irrespective of becoming illegal underneath Danish law.

Although quite a few residents tolerated the cannabis trade as Portion of Christiania’s absolutely free-spirited id, it more and more captivated organized crime and gang action. After some time, what commenced as little-scale income was a dangerous and violent enterprise. Incidents of intimidation, assault, and in many cases shootings turned more frequent, drawing nationwide awareness and tension from law enforcement and politicians.

This situation designed pressure throughout the Group. Many Christianites wanted to preserve their neighborhood’s security and ideals, However they lacked the equipment and authority to cope with the felony aspects that experienced taken root. The cannabis trade, the moment viewed being an act of defiance, began to threaten Christiania’s very own values of peace and cooperation.

In 2024, right after a long time of increasing worry, the Neighborhood took A serious phase. Christiania’s inhabitants collectively chose to dismantle the physical structures of Pusher Street, removing the cannabis stalls in order to crack the cycle of violence and reclaim their general public Areas. This was not a choice manufactured frivolously—it reflected deep discussions and a change in priorities.

The removing of Pusher Road marked A significant reform. It showed that Christiania was prepared to evolve and confront interior challenges even though remaining accurate to its core concepts. Along with this effort and hard work, there have also been talks about raising cooperation with metropolis officials on safety, housing, and infrastructure—without the need of offering up self-rule.

These reforms spotlight a more experienced period in Christiania’s improvement. The community continues to be devoted to autonomy and option dwelling, but that has a clearer target guarding its people and making sure its long run as a safe, creative, and inclusive position.



Authorized Status and Long run Potential clients



For A lot of its record, Christiania existed in the legal grey region. The land it occupied was owned via the Danish federal government, and also the inhabitants had no official rights to it. This triggered a long time of rigidity, authorized battles, and threats of eviction. Yet Christiania persisted, with assist from both the general public and political figures who saw price in its option design.

A major turning position arrived in 2012. Right after decades of negotiation, Christiania’s citizens fashioned the Foundation Freetown Christiania and entered into an arrangement with the Danish point out. They had been permitted to invest in the land they lived on, transitioning from squatters to legal landowners. This gave Christiania additional stability and a chance to maintain its way of daily life By itself terms.

Possessing the land gave the Local community more Handle, but In addition it came with new duties. The inspiration has become accountable for controlling the home, keeping infrastructure, and shelling out taxes. Christiania remains self-governed, employing consensus-dependent decision-creating, but Furthermore, it has got to equilibrium its ideals with legal and economic obligations.

Hunting in advance, Christiania faces both of those opportunities and problems. One particular critical difficulty is housing. There are strategies to introduce additional general public housing and make the region extra accessible while preserving its distinctive character. This raises questions about how you can expand without having dropping the values that make Christiania Particular.

There is certainly also continued perform to enhance security, Particularly after the dismantling of Pusher Street. People are collaborating extra with town authorities while insisting on keeping their autonomy.

Despite earlier conflicts, Christiania has revealed it could possibly adapt. Its foreseeable future very likely will depend on obtaining that stability—guarding its freedom and creative imagination when cooperating the place here necessary. It remains a scarce experiment in self-rule, featuring a strong example of how a Group can evolve devoid of offering up its soul.
